    Proud of Team Canada’s effort

    Join the debate — click here to submit your letter to the editor.

    Regarding New Hockey Skills Needed To Compete (The Daily news, Jan. 8). Canada is still a hockey power and the skill of Canadian players has never been higher. Many of the players on Team Canada have been first round draft picks in the last two NHL entry drafts.

    We didn’t win. We might next year, we might not. The hockey world is growing and many countries are just as good as Canada.

    Hockey Canada will try to ice the best team possible year after year, and we will win gold some years and other years we won’t.

    Canadian hockey is just fine. Our players are as skilled as any in the world and our passion for the game is second to none.

    The teenage boys that play for Canada want to win more than anything. The pain on their faces after the overtime loss to Russia was evident. I, for one, am proud of them. They left it on the ice and that is what Canadians do, win or lose.

    TODD RASMUSSEN

    Kamloops
